Gaël Chuffart advises on a wide range of employment law and social security matters.

Gaël is a specialist in collective labour relations (collective redundancies, reorganization, strikes, collective labour agreements, harmonisation of working conditions, working hours, etc.), individual labour law (dismissal, harassment, changes in working conditions, etc.) and remuneration conditions (wage policy, stock option plans, fringe benefits, income optimisation, etc.).

He also advises on the international movement of employees. He is particularly competent in matters relating to secondment from a labour, social security and tax perspective (salary splits, expatriation schemes, etc.).

Furthermore, he provides specialized assistance in complementary pension schemes (and related products) and the use of technology and communication in the work place (internet, e-mail, telework, privacy …).

Gaël Chuffart regularly publishes on these topics and is a sought after speaker for seminars.
